Since yesterday, I have a Problem with my HP Z240 TOWER Workstation. When I plug it into the electrical outlet, the Z240 makes 6 RED Beeps and 3 WHITE Beeps and the PSU does not show the green light at the back.
Initially, I thought the PSU (400W) is broken so I unplugged it from the Motherboard and when I start the Computer, the PSU shows the green light and the fan works fine. Therefore I assume my PSU is fine.
I also disconnected and reconnected every cables from the Motherboard, removed and re-inserted the RAM, but always the same... 6 RED Beeps and 3 WHITE Beeps.
Looking at the maintenance document for the Z240, I do not see any Information regarding this error.
Any ideas how could I fix this Z240 ?

SIX BEEPS IS USUALLY VIDEO RELATED, try another video card
did you change any bios settings? if so co a cmos reset
try changing bios, UEFI mode to Legacy mode once you get a working display

I did not change any BIOS Settings as I cannot access the BIOS at all. The HP Z240 would NOT start at all.
I performed a CMOS reset on the motherboard but here again, it does not change anything. The problem persists.
I tried to use another graphic card but it is still the same... 6 RED Beeps and 3 WHITE Beeps...
